Etymology

edit

Borrowed from Polish humor, from Latin hūmor.

Pronunciation

edit
  • IPA(key): [ˈɦumɔr]
  • Audio:(file)

Noun

edit

гу́мор (húmorm inan (genitive гу́мору, uncountable)

  1. humour (UK), humor (US) (quality of being amusing, comical, funny)
  2. mood
    Synonym: на́стрій (nástrij)
    у (до́брому) гу́моріu (dóbromu) húmoriin a good mood
    у пога́ному гу́моріu pohánomu húmoriin a bad mood
    не в гу́моріne v húmoriin a bad mood (literally, “not in the [good] mood”)
